Abstract

This study aims to 1) identify and describe a significant positive relationship between transformational leadership style and te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Tejakula, 2) identify and describe a significant positive relationship between principal communication styles and te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Tejakula, 3 ) know and describe a significant positive relationship between work ethic and te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Tejakula, 4) know and describe a significant positive relationship between work motivation and te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Tejakula, 5) know and describe simultaneously whether there is a positive relationship between transformational leadership style, communication style, work ethic and work motivation with te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Tejakula. The population in this study were teachers at SMK Negeri 1 Tejakula, Tejakula District, Buleleng Regency, totaling 50 people. The sample used in this study was the Krejci and Morgan formula, the number of samples for a population of 50 was 44. The data collection method used documents and questionnaires. Data analysis techniques were carried out using correlation analysis techniques and regression analysis. The research results show that; (1) the headmaster's transformational leadership style correlated significantly with teacher performance with a correlation of 57.7%, (2) communication style significantly correlated with teacher performance with a contribution of 71.0%, (3) work ethic significantly correlated with teacher performance with a contribution of 75.5%, (4) work motivation correlated significantly with teacher performance with a contribution of 49.7% and (5) principal transformational leadership style, communication style, work ethic, and work motivation together significantly correlated with teacher performance with a correlation of 85.2%.

Abstract

This study aims to describe the effectiveness of the implementation of an industry-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program at the Center for Excellence Vocational School in Denpasar City in terms of variables: context, input, process, and product. Then evaluate jointly in terms of context, input, process, and product, as well as the constraints encountered and the solutions to the implementation of an industry-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program at the Center for Excellence Vocational School in Denpasar City. The subjects in this study were 56 productive teachers who had implemented an industry-certified teacher apprenticeship program and were selected based on a purposive sampling technique. This research is evaluation research with a quantitative approach using the CIPP model (context, input, process, and product). Data were collected using questionnaires, documentation, and interviews and were analyzed descriptively and quantitatively. Data analysis was performed by converting the raw score into a Z score (z-score) followed by a T score and then converted into the Glickman quadrant. The results of the study show the effectiveness of the implementation of the industrial-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program from the context of obtaining effective results (+), the effectiveness of the implementation of the industrial-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program in terms of the input obtained effective results (+), the effectiveness of the implementation of the industrial-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program in terms of process obtained less effective results (-), the effectiveness of the implementation of the industrial-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program in terms of the product obtained effective results (+). Overall, the evaluation of the context, input, process, and product variables in the implementation of the industrial-certified productive teacher apprenticeship program at a vocational center of excellence in Denpasar city is classified as effective (+ + - +).

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of integrity, spirituality, culture, and work motivation on employee performance. The sample of this research is 40 employees at Mutiara School. This study used an ex-post facto design using descriptive statistical data analysis techniques, simple correlation, partial correlation, multiple correlation, and multiple regression. The results showed that: 1) There is a positive and significant influence between integrity and employee performance with a positive B value of 0.699 and a sig value of 0.001 , 2) There is a positive and significant influence between spirituality and employee performance with a positive B value of 0.657 and a sig value of 0.003, 3) There is a positive and insignificant influence between culture and employee performance with a positive B value of 0.137 and a sig value of 0.437, 4) There is a positive and insignificant influence between work motivation and employee performance with a A positive B is 0.088 and a sig value is 0.425. 5) Simultaneously there is a positive and significant correlation between integrity, spirituality, culture, work motivation and employee performance of 37.587.

Abstract

This study aims to 1) determine the contribution of servant leadership to te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Sawan, 2) determine the contribution of work ethic to te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Sawan, 3) determine the contribution of work discipline to te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Sawan, 4) knowing the magnitude of the contribution of completeness of facilities and infrastructure to te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Sawan, and 5) knowing the magnitude of the simultaneous significant contribution between servant leadership, work ethic, work discipline, completeness of facilities and infrastructure on teacher performance at SMK Negeri 1 Sawan. This type of research is ex-post facto. The population in this study was 53 people. The research sample of this research was 46 people. Collecting data using a Likert scale model questionnaire. Methods of data analysis using descriptive statistical analysis techniques and inferential statistical analysis of multiple regression analysis. The results of the study showed that (1) the contribution of the principal's servant leadership to teacher performance was 19.20%, (2) the contribution of the work ethic to teacher performance was 20.01%, (3) the contribution of work discipline to teacher performance was 17,08%, (4) the contribution of the completeness of facilities and infrastructure to teacher performance is 34,34%, and (5) the contribution of servant leadership style, work ethic, work discipline, completeness of facilities and infrastructure to teacher performance with a contribution of 90.63%.
